> > > I think you are missing the point. The idea is that we do not want to
> > > test details of in-kernel implementation, not ban the register reads
> > > completely.
> > > 
> > > Reading register directly, especially just to make sure that the kernel
> > > set something correctly is a good indicator that we are trying to do
> > > just that - test the internal details.

Yeah, for consistency checks which are very closely tied to the
implementation we tend to sprinkle WARN_ON all over the place. In some
cases those checks are too expensive for production, then we add a
compile-time-option to hide them (e.g. GEM_BUG_ON).

I chatted with Radek, and if I understand things correctly, the main value
you derive from these is making sure a frankenstein port to an older
kernel doesn't miss or miss-apply any critical patches. In-kernel
consistency checks unfortunately don't really help with that, but we
heavily rely on these for validation.

There's also examples of this (and again, they're very important) outside
of i915, like kasan, lockdep (and maybe we'll even get kmemleak somehow
integrated into CI/igt eventually).
